LCOV - code coverage report
Current view: top level - models/abm - parameters.h (source / functions) Hit Total Coverage
Test: coverage.info Lines: 266 266 100.0 %
Date: 2024-11-18 12:45:26 Functions: 76 76 100.0 %

Function Name Sort by function name Hit count Sort by hit count
boost::outcome_v2::basic_result<mio::abm::Parameters, mio::IOStatus, boost::outcome_v2::policy::all_narrow> mio::abm::Parameters::deserialize<mio::JsonContext>(mio::JsonContext&) 9
mio::abm::Parameters::Parameters(mio::ParameterSet<mio::abm::IncubationPeriod, mio::abm::InfectedNoSymptomsToSymptoms, mio::abm::InfectedNoSymptomsToRecovered, mio::abm::InfectedSymptomsToRecovered, mio::abm::InfectedSymptomsToSevere, mio::abm::SevereToCritical, mio::abm::SevereToRecovered, mio::abm::CriticalToDead, mio::abm::CriticalToRecovered, mio::abm::RecoveredToSusceptible, mio::abm::ViralLoadDistributions, mio::abm::InfectivityDistributions, mio::abm::DetectInfection, mio::abm::MaskProtection, mio::abm::AerosolTransmissionRates, mio::abm::LockdownDate, mio::abm::QuarantineDuration, mio::abm::SocialEventRate, mio::abm::BasicShoppingRate, mio::abm::WorkRatio, mio::abm::SchoolRatio, mio::abm::GotoWorkTimeMinimum, mio::abm::GotoWorkTimeMaximum, mio::abm::GotoSchoolTimeMinimum, mio::abm::GotoSchoolTimeMaximum, mio::abm::AgeGroupGotoSchool, mio::abm::AgeGroupGotoWork, mio::abm::InfectionProtectionFactor, mio::abm::SeverityProtectionFactor, mio::abm::HighViralLoadProtectionFactor, mio::abm::TestData>&&) 9
mio::abm::Parameters::Parameters(unsigned long) 883
mio::abm::SchoolRatio::get_default(mio::AgeGroup) 883
mio::abm::SchoolRatio::name[abi:cxx11]() 27
mio::abm::ContactRates::get_default(mio::AgeGroup) 1369
mio::abm::ContactRates::name[abi:cxx11]() 18
mio::abm::LockdownDate::get_default(mio::AgeGroup) 883
mio::abm::LockdownDate::name[abi:cxx11]() 27
mio::abm::CriticalToDead::get_default(mio::AgeGroup) 883
mio::abm::CriticalToDead::name[abi:cxx11]() 27
mio::abm::MaskProtection::get_default(mio::AgeGroup) 883
mio::abm::MaskProtection::name[abi:cxx11]() 27
mio::abm::TestParameters::default_serialize() 99
mio::abm::DetectInfection::get_default(mio::AgeGroup) 883
mio::abm::DetectInfection::name[abi:cxx11]() 27
mio::abm::MaximumContacts::get_default(mio::AgeGroup) 1360
mio::abm::MaximumContacts::name[abi:cxx11]() 18
mio::abm::SocialEventRate::get_default(mio::AgeGroup) 883
mio::abm::SocialEventRate::name[abi:cxx11]() 27
mio::abm::AgeGroupGotoWork::get_default(mio::AgeGroup) 883
mio::abm::AgeGroupGotoWork::name[abi:cxx11]() 27
mio::abm::IncubationPeriod::get_default(mio::AgeGroup) 883
mio::abm::IncubationPeriod::name[abi:cxx11]() 27
mio::abm::SevereToCritical::get_default(mio::AgeGroup) 883
mio::abm::SevereToCritical::name[abi:cxx11]() 27
mio::abm::BasicShoppingRate::get_default(mio::AgeGroup) 883
mio::abm::BasicShoppingRate::name[abi:cxx11]() 27
mio::abm::SevereToRecovered::get_default(mio::AgeGroup) 883
mio::abm::SevereToRecovered::name[abi:cxx11]() 27
mio::abm::AgeGroupGotoSchool::get_default(mio::AgeGroup) 883
mio::abm::AgeGroupGotoSchool::name[abi:cxx11]() 27
mio::abm::QuarantineDuration::get_default(mio::AgeGroup) 883
mio::abm::QuarantineDuration::name[abi:cxx11]() 27
mio::abm::CriticalToRecovered::get_default(mio::AgeGroup) 883
mio::abm::CriticalToRecovered::name[abi:cxx11]() 27
mio::abm::GotoWorkTimeMaximum::get_default(mio::AgeGroup) 883
mio::abm::GotoWorkTimeMaximum::name[abi:cxx11]() 27
mio::abm::GotoWorkTimeMinimum::get_default(mio::AgeGroup) 883
mio::abm::GotoWorkTimeMinimum::name[abi:cxx11]() 27
mio::abm::GotoSchoolTimeMaximum::get_default(mio::AgeGroup) 883
mio::abm::GotoSchoolTimeMaximum::name[abi:cxx11]() 27
mio::abm::GotoSchoolTimeMinimum::get_default(mio::AgeGroup) 883
mio::abm::GotoSchoolTimeMinimum::name[abi:cxx11]() 27
mio::abm::RecoveredToSusceptible::get_default(mio::AgeGroup) 883
mio::abm::RecoveredToSusceptible::name[abi:cxx11]() 27
mio::abm::ViralLoadDistributions::get_default(mio::AgeGroup) 892
mio::abm::ViralLoadDistributions::name[abi:cxx11]() 27
mio::abm::AerosolTransmissionRates::get_default(mio::AgeGroup) 883
mio::abm::AerosolTransmissionRates::name[abi:cxx11]() 27
mio::abm::InfectedSymptomsToSevere::get_default(mio::AgeGroup) 883
mio::abm::InfectedSymptomsToSevere::name[abi:cxx11]() 27
mio::abm::InfectivityDistributions::get_default(mio::AgeGroup) 892
mio::abm::InfectivityDistributions::name[abi:cxx11]() 27
mio::abm::SeverityProtectionFactor::get_default(mio::AgeGroup) 883
mio::abm::SeverityProtectionFactor::name[abi:cxx11]() 27
mio::abm::InfectionProtectionFactor::get_default(mio::AgeGroup) 883
mio::abm::InfectionProtectionFactor::name[abi:cxx11]() 27
mio::abm::InfectedSymptomsToRecovered::get_default(mio::AgeGroup) 883
mio::abm::InfectedSymptomsToRecovered::name[abi:cxx11]() 27
mio::abm::InfectedNoSymptomsToSymptoms::get_default(mio::AgeGroup) 883
mio::abm::InfectedNoSymptomsToSymptoms::name[abi:cxx11]() 27
mio::abm::HighViralLoadProtectionFactor::get_default(mio::AgeGroup) 883
mio::abm::HighViralLoadProtectionFactor::name[abi:cxx11]() 27
mio::abm::InfectedNoSymptomsToRecovered::get_default(mio::AgeGroup) 883
mio::abm::InfectedNoSymptomsToRecovered::name[abi:cxx11]() 27
mio::abm::ViralLoadDistributionsParameters::default_serialize() 27
mio::abm::InfectivityDistributionsParameters::default_serialize() 27
mio::abm::UseLocationCapacityForTransmissions::get_default(mio::AgeGroup) 1360
mio::abm::UseLocationCapacityForTransmissions::name[abi:cxx11]() 18
mio::abm::TestData::get_default(mio::AgeGroup) 883
mio::abm::TestData::name[abi:cxx11]() 27
mio::abm::WorkRatio::get_default(mio::AgeGroup) 883
mio::abm::WorkRatio::name[abi:cxx11]() 27
mio::abm::Parameters::get_num_groups() const 8286
mio::abm::Parameters::check_constraints() const 180

Generated by: LCOV version 1.14